Verily, Alphabet’s healthcare subsidiary, raises $1 billion


BRIEF // Verily, an Alphabet branch specializing in precision health, has received a new financial boost from Google’s parent company. It is considering making acquisitions and forming strategic partnerships.

The Gafam continue their offensive in health. New illustration with Verily, an Alphabet subsidiary specializing in health, which announced that it had raised 1 billion dollars. The operation was led by Google’s parent company.

Spun off in 2015 from X, the US firm’s secret innovation lab, Verily focuses on precision health and develops devices and software that aim to improve data collection, processing, research and patient care. .

Verily intends to use this new financing to make acquisitions and form strategic partnerships. This subsidiary notably got its hands on the American start-up SignalPath to extend its clinical trial system, and joined forces with L’OrĂ©al to understand the mechanisms of hair and skin aging and develop a digital diagnostic service for dermatology professionals.
